Vinyl windows are now a popular choice for replacement window Harrow homeowners. PVC (or polyvinyl chloride) is synthetic plastic. It is often used for exterior siding, pipes flooring, and for other purposes.

Vinyl windows are thought to be energy efficient. Vinyl windows are also simple to maintain. They are a better choice for homeowners. There are a variety of styles and colors. When compared to wood vinyl is less vulnerable to damage. It is also more environmentally friendly.

Vinyl window repairs frames are generally white however you can find them in other colors as well. Certain vinyl-framed windows are constructed with wood grain looks-alikes for interior frames.

Vinyl windows are long-lasting and easy to clean. Vinyl windows are resistant to pests and rotting, and can be cleaned using water. There are a variety of cleaning products. Vinyl windows are recyclable.

Vinyl windows have seen significant advancements since the 1960s. They are not only easier to clean and maintain however, they are also more energy efficient. They can reduce the cost of energy by up to 30%.

Today, almost every manufacturer produces vinyl windows. With the advancement of technology and design enhancements, they're expected to remain a top-selling window option.

Vinyl windows are also easy to modify. Manufacturers can design them in any shape, style, or color you'd like. Even though they were once considered bulky and inefficient, they have now become the most cost-effective and economical window choices available.

Vinyl is cheaper than wood, and could save you thousands of dollars. Additionally, you'll get better sealing and glazing repairs techniques. Vinyl is also 100 percent recyclable.

Contrary to wood, vinyl windows are much simpler to replace and maintain vinyl windows. They are also simple to install. They can be even replaced upside down if need to. However, you will still need to take off the old window frame and replace it with the new one.

Because vinyl is more resistant to rot, it has longevity that is long. Vinyl windows usually last between 30-40 years. They are also less expensive and more durable than wood.
